Transaction 56e689e33ade2f0555e4dd5bba37d19100f868f960fb34644d807305f7b2893b
1 Input
1 Output
-
56e689e33ade2f0555e4dd5bba37d19100f868f960fb34644d807305f7b2893b:0
- value
- 22251891
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aafc81e5eb77440f30d017083670c257389467c OP_EQUAL
- address
- 3BR88QTq323cdZ6DMspauCqkPgXdYzvsnC